PROBLEM TO BE SOLVED: To prevent a pencil pipe defect within steel by directing gas containing nitrogen toward a flow passage part which is formed of an upper tundish nozzle or the like under a scheduled condition of gas flow. SOLUTION: A flow passage P is formed of an upper tundish nozzle 14 which is arranged just under a tundish 12, a throttle plate 48 which controls the flow of molten metal, and an immersion entry nozzle 18 which is arranged between the throttle plate 48 and a casting mold 20. Molten steel M is made to flow through the flow passage P. The gas containing nitrogen is directed toward the flow passage P part which is formed of the upper tundish nozzle 14, the throttle plate 48 and the immersion entry nozzle 18 under a scheduled condition of gas flow. The gas containing nitrogen is made to flow at a flow rate within the range of nearly 8-12 l/min, nearly 2-6 l/min and nearly 2-6 l/min through the upper tundish nozzle 14, the throttle plate 48 and the immersion entry nozzle 18, respectively.
